Harmanpreet Kaur fined for code of conduct breach following verbal clash with umpires and Sophie Ecclestone in WPL 2025

Mumbai Indians (MI) captain Harmanpreet Kaur has been fined for breaching the Code of Conduct during her team’s match against UP Warriorz in the Women’s Premier League (WPL) 2025. The MI skipper has faced the action for showing dissent at the umpire’s decision.

The incident took place when MI was penalized for a slow over rate, resulting in fielding restrictions in the final over. Frustrated by the decision, Harmanpreet confronted the on-field umpire, Ajitesh Argal, in an animated exchange.

Controversial moment in WPL 2025

A heated exchange ensued during the match as Harmanpreet clashed with both the umpires and UP Warriorz’s Sophie Ecclestone. The controversy erupted at the end of the 19th over when umpire Argal informed Harmanpreet that MI would be restricted to three fielders outside the 30-yard circle in the last over due to a slow over rate. New Zealand all-rounder Amelia Kerr, visibly upset, joined her captain in questioning the call.

As the discussion grew intense, Ecclestone, stationed at the non-striker’s end, walked up to the umpire to share her viewpoint. Her intervention did not sit well with Harmanpreet, who engaged in a verbal spat with the English spinner. The exchange escalated before the umpires stepped in to defuse the tension and restore order.

Harmanpreet Kaur fined for code of conduct breach

Following the incident, the WPL issued an official statement regarding the disciplinary action against Harmanpreet. The MI skipper has been docked 10% of her match fees for showing dissent at the umpire’s decision.

“Harmanpreet Kaur, Captain, Mumbai Indians, has been reprimanded and fined 10 per cent of her match fees for breaching the WPL Code of Conduct during their team’s match against UP Warriorz at the Bharat Ratna Shri Atal Bihari Vajpayee Ekana Cricket Stadium, Lucknow on Thursday” read the media release.

“Harmanpreet Kaur admitted to the Level 1 offence under Article 2.8, which relates to showing dissent at an umpire’s decision during a match. For Level 1 breaches of the Code of Conduct, the Match Referee’s decision is final and binding,” the release added.

Mumbai Indians clinch thumping victory

Despite the controversy, Mumbai Indians dominated the game with a stellar performance. White Ferns all-rounder Kerr led the charge with the ball, picking up a sensational five-wicket haul to restrict UP Warriorz to 150/9. Georgia Voll was the lone fighter for UPW, scoring a well-crafted 55.

In response, MI chased down the target comfortably in 18.3 overs, thanks to a fiery knock from Hayley Matthews. The West Indies batter smashed 68 off 46 deliveries, ensuring MI secured a thumping victory. This win propelled MI to the second spot on the points table with eight points, two behind table-toppers and already-qualified Delhi Capitals. However, MI has yet to officially confirm their place in the playoffs.
